Of Xianju in Tiantai, Ye clan, from a prominent local family. A quick child who read anything once and had it; a passing monk told his parents not to hold him back. He was tonsured by Gutian Hou at Tianning, took precepts, then went the rounds — Zhencang at Tianfeng, and Fangshan Wenbao at Xi'an hermitage on Ruiyan, going back and forth between the two. Dissatisfied, he built a hut on Huading peak of Mount Tiantai and drove himself hard; one day while working he broke through, and Fangshan sealed him with a verse. He then sat on Huading for forty years and never once crossed the threshold — 'his foot never passed the door-sill' — while his reputation drew the whole southeast. Born 1265, died 1334, aged 70, fifty years ordained. Imperially styled Miaoming Zhenjue; his stupa is the Jiguang.
